Autopsy: Drugs to blame in death of suspect

TUSCALOOSA, Ala. -- Authorities say an autopsy shows drugs were to blame for the death of a man who died in police custody in Tuscaloosa.

Tuscaloosa County District Attorney Lyn Head says an examination showed 35-year-old Anthony Ware had used methamphetamine, cocaine and alcohol before his death last month.

Ware's death was blamed on drug toxicity. The report says Ware had conditions including an enlarged heart that could have worsened the effects of the drugs.

Police used pepper spray to subdue Ware after he ran away from officers on July 10. They were trying to arrest him on an outstanding warrant at the time.

A medical examiner concluded Ware had several superficial injuries that were caused by him running through bushes and rough terrain.
